A warm-up set from The Ex Caminos with their unique brand of old-school funk and down-home soul will get the evening's festivities started. The Ex Caminos are a 9-piece soul, jazz, and funk colossus from New York City that plays original and cover material rooted in the late 60s and early 70s. The band performs with New York's best singers as well for an explosion of funky soul.

Two big sets from Danny Drexler's Funky Fritters, w/the Red Beans Horn section featuring Nadav Nirenberg on trombone & Tim Veeder on tenor sax. The Fritters are the preeminent local New Orleans Mardi Gras, blues, funk, rock, jam, R&B, jazz, and gospel band who's all-star 11 members have played with a who's who on the NYC & national music scene.
